Our second business is FROZEN ILLUSIONS

FROZEN ILLUSIONS is a professional Digital Art/Photography studio. They specialize in portrait art/photography and have been providing art to residents in the community for 10 consecutive years. Their studio is currently the longest running and most awarded professional studio within second life.


About the owner, Menkaure...
"My name is Menkaure, I've been a secondlife resident since early 2009 and I've been in the digital art profession since I was 16 years old. I come from a background of performing arts but switched my focus to fine arts from my sophomore year of high school onward where I focused primarily on acrylic paint and charcoal as my mediums of choice; That along with my natural passion for all things tech I've been able to use those skills to propel my career within second life. I've launched several successful brands including but not limited to: Frozen Illusions, Safaree/Pharaoh, Menkaure's Interior Design & Landscaping and L'Amour Family Clinic & Pharmacy. I've also held the title of Business Partner & Landscape Architect at POSH Designs, as well as Main Cover Photographer at DOPE Magazine."

FROZEN ILLUSIONS has been in business for 10 years and continues to grow.

What makes doing what you do rewarding for you? 

- "I love taking an idea from someone's imagination and bringing it to life for them. That is the most rewarding experiences to me as a creative."

Typically how long does it take you to get 1 item out? 
- "I can produce several portraits per day."  

What advice can you give to other black entrepreneurs trying to start their SL business? 

- "Set goals for yourself and stick to them. Don't let anyone deter you, even your own people and absolutely under any circumstance should you ever compare your product or success to anyone else."
